c语言中比int大的类型

作者&投稿:富向 (若有异议请与网页底部的电邮联系)

c语言中, int和double有什么区别?
区别在以下方面:一、定义方面:1、int为整数型,用于定义整数类型的数据 。2、float为单精度浮点型,能准确到小数点后六位 。3、double为双精度浮点型,能准确到小数点都十二位 。4、char为字符型,用于定义字符类型的数据。二、内存占据:1、int 的内存大小是4 个byte。2、float 内存大小是4 个...

c语言中比较一个数组中元素的大小
int _max = 0; \/\/保存最大元素下标,如果需要记录那个元素最大 for(int i=1; i<10; i++) \/\/ 10为数组元素数量 { if( a[i]>max ) \/\/比较元素大小,记录最大元素及其下标 { max = a[i];_max = i;} } 最后 a[_max] 就是最大元素,值同时也保存在变量max里。

C语言中,整型,实型,字符型的区别是什么?
其中,`int`通常用于存储整数值,其大小通常为32位或64位。`short`和`long`用于存储比`int`小或大的整数值,其大小通常为16位或32位。`long long`用于存储比`long`更大的整数值,其大小通常为64位或128位。2. 实型:实型是一种有符号的数据类型,可以存储浮点数值。在C语言中,实型数据类型...

c语言 int类型的可以和double类型的比较大小吗
是可以比较的:include<stdio.h> int main(){ int a=9;double b=9.999999;if(a > b)printf("a>b\\n");else printf("a b)时,会发生int 向float 的转换,但是不推荐这种比较方式,应该这样:if(a - b > 0)让他与0比较是正确的方法 ...

c语言中int与long的区别
早期的操作系统是16位系统,int用二字节表示,范围是-32768~32767;long用4字节表示,范围是-2147483648~2147483647。后来发展到32位操作系统,int 用4字节表示,与long相同。目前的操作系统已发展到64位操作系统,但因程序编译工艺的不同,两者表现出不同的差别:32位编译系统:int占四字节,与long相同。

c语言中比__int64还大的有么?
目前米有了.. (VC下,不排除编译器新的支持)可以用char数组处理,比如char bigNum[20] = "1234567890000";那么bigNum就是代表了“123456789万”这个数,当然你要用相应的+、-、*、\/了

C语言中允许的最大数是多少?
如果是无符号数的话,可以表示的数据就是 短整型和 整型: 0--- 65535 长整型: 0---4294967295 在C语言中如果一个数很大的话,超过最大的长整型,可以使用double来存储,这样不会影响运算精度。2、不同类型的数据范围是不同的:[signed]int :-32768---32767 unsigned int:0---65535 [s...

c语言的double 和int的区别,%d和%f的区别
int:整型,即我们通常意义下的整数变量,例如1、2、3、4、5等。double:双精度实型数,即我们通常意义下的小数,例如1.25、1.37、5.0等。d:这是C语言中scanf用于输入整数的格式,输入整数的格式是scanf("%d",&a)。f:这是C语言中scanf用于输入小数的格式,输入整数的格式是scanf("%lf",&a...

c语言 int类型的可以和double类型的比较大小吗?
c语言 int类型的可以和double类型的大小可以比较。int a=2;double b=1.1 \/\/隐式转换,相当于if( (double)a >b )if( a> b){ printf("a>b");}

C语言中“SIZEOF(INT)“是什么意思?有什么作用?
C语言中“SIZEOF(INT)“指的是求括号中的类型,或者变量的大小。比如这里x应该是个int型数组,那么用这个数组的大小,除以int型数据的大小,就得到这个数组的长度。(注:这个数组必须是静态数组)sizeof是计算数据(包括数组、变量、类型、结构体等)所占内存空间,用字节数表示(当然用在字符数组计算...

频庭13325836593问: c语言中比 -- int64还大的有么? -
米易县恩复回答: 1234567890000"目前米有了.; 那么bigNum就是代表了“123456789万”这个数,当然你要用相应的+、-、*、/. (VC下,不排除编译器新的支持)可以用char数组处理,比如char bigNum[20] = &quot

频庭13325836593问: c语言中,比int型范围大的有什么定义整形变量的,要大于9999999999的 -
米易县恩复回答: 看看支不支持long long 有些编译器支持,再要不就用double. #include<stdio.h>void main(){ long long a=9999999999; printf("%lld\n",a);}输出: 9999999999short 至少16位int 至少与short一样长long 至少32位long long 至少64位,且至少与long一样长

频庭13325836593问: c语言中什么时候用void,float,double,int,比如void js Value() -
米易县恩复回答: 运算速度最快的是int类型的,是c语言的自然语言类型 float呢,能表示比int类型更大得数据,而double能表示的就更大了,c语言延续以前的传统,在浮点类型的运算中中间值都是用double表示的. 所以说什么时候用,关键是看你要表示多大的数据,要多少精度

频庭13325836593问: 在C语言中,int类型,long类型,float类型,double类型和char类型在16位和32位计算机中各占几个字节? -
米易县恩复回答: int 在内存中占4个字节,long在内存中占4个字节,float:占4个字节,double: 占8个字节,char:占1个字节,操作方法如下: 1、C#支持8中预定的整数类型.分别是sbyte、short、int、long、byte、ushort、uint、ulong.byte0-255标准的8位...

频庭13325836593问: C语言常见数据类型有哪些?英文方式如何表示?并分别说出它们所占的内存长度? -
米易县恩复回答: 字符型 char 1 字节 整型 int 2 字节 长整型 long 4 字节 单精度 float 4 字节 双精度 double 8 字节 这是在TURBO C 里面的 在VC++里为了方便都是4个字节 也就是一个字长 还有 结构体struct、联合体union 内存由结构体中数据决定.

频庭13325836593问: c语言基础英语意思.char int long float 等基础语言的意思都是什么? -
米易县恩复回答: char int long float 都是c语言中的数据类型在c语言的世界 char 字符型 int 整型 long 长整型 float 浮点型

频庭13325836593问: C语言中int short long 的具体区别是什么? -
米易县恩复回答: 三种类型,在类型定义、占用字节数、数据范围等方面存在不同点. 1、定义不同 int类型称为整型; short类型称为短整型; long类型称为长整型; 2、占用字节数不同 short int型变量两个字节(两个字节); int类型四个字节(32位机中); ...

频庭13325836593问: c语言中SIZEOF啥意义+作用 -
米易县恩复回答: sizeof 用来求一个变量或者一种类型所占用的字节数.比如sizeof(int)一般是4,sizeof(char)一般是1.如果定义了一个整型数,int a,sizeof(a)就是sizeof(int),也就是4.不过,sizeof的语义远不止这些,更详细的用法可以参阅C++文档

频庭13325836593问: C语言里面有没有比long更大的数据类型 -
米易县恩复回答: long long a;//64位,8字节.. scanf("%I64d", &a); printf("%I64d", a); //还有 __int64 类型(下划线也算),范围和 long long 一样,用法也一样.. //如果还不能满足您的要求,只能用高精度了..

频庭13325836593问: C语言中 long res 意思是什么 -
米易县恩复回答: long:是long int 的缩写,长整型.一般整型int占2个字节,长整型占4个字节.能存储更大的数. res:变量名.


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网